Layne Beachley

Type: Player/Athlete
Sports: Surfing
Location: Australia

Seven world titles in nine years (1998-2006) and 29 elite tour victories are ample testimony to Layne Beachley's place in surfing as a competitor, but understate her enduring impact on the sport. She spent 15 years as a director of the Association of Surfing Professionals, remains on the board of Surfing Australia and hosts the world's richest women's surfing event. Perhaps the most telling evidence of her impact is that today half of all enrolments at Learn-to-Surf are women. Few champions have left such a mark on their sport. She has created her own foundation to help young women pursue ambitious goals. Read more at the Sporting Australia Hall of Fame.
